BEST ACTOR
Actor - Film
Comment
Jamie Foxx - Ray (GG/C-M - BFCA)
Still the most sure nominee... but less and less likely to win
Leonardo DiCaprio - The Aviator (GG/D - BFCA) Unavoidable
Paul Giamatti - Sideways (GG/C-M - BFCA) Finally?
Javier Bardem - The Sea Inside (GG/D - BFCA) The most ambitious performance of the year, turned to absolute perfection
Clint Eastwood - Million Dollar Baby It's his story... everyone who mentions Morgan Freeman mentions his relationship with Eastwood... how can one be feted and not the other?
Golden Globers Who Could Step Up
Johnny Depp - Finding Neverland (GG/D - BFCA) A great actor... his Willy Wonka looks to match Pirates... but for this... over Eastwood or Giamatti or Bardem... really?
Don Cheadle - Hotel Rwanda (GG/D - BFCA) One of those guys who should win a few of these in his career... even better in The Assassination of Richard Nixon...
Kevin Spacey - Beyond The Sea (GG/C-M) The Ego Tour is losing him votes.
Liam Neeson - Kinsey (GG/D) Globes keep him in, but there just isn't the energy floating in his direction
Jim Carrey - Eternal Sunshine Of The Spotless Mind (GG/C-M) A performance that won't be fully appreciated for a few years... once he gets an Oscar for something else, this will be seen as his great career turning point... unfairly abusive Lemony Snicket notices didn't help
Kevin Kline - De-Lovely (GG/C-M) You're De-Kidding...
 
The Truly Great Performance That Is Being Totally Overlooked
Sean Penn - The Assassination of Richard Nixon Just find a way to see the film... he's never been better...
 
And The Longshots...  
Kevin Bacon - The Woodsman  
Gael Garcia Bernal - The Motorcycle Diaries  
Jim Caviezel - The Passion Of The Christ  

 

BEST SUPPORTING ACTOR
Actor - Film
Comment
Thomas Haden Church - Sideways (GG) Don't believe the backlash
Morgan Freeman - Million Dollar Baby (GG) He's beloved, but we've seen this before
Clive Owen - Closer (GG) Really excellent... but can he win for a movie that's so well disliked vs a breakthrough comedy
Jamie Foxx - Collateral (GG) I can't believe this really might happen... but this really might happen... and give "experts" an excuse for him losing in two categories
Alan Alda - The Aviator This shouldn't happen... the role is light and too small... but who else do voters vote for
Peter Sarsgaard - Kinsey He deserves it... but he has before
Rodrigo De La Serna - The Motorcycle Diaries Should have happened
David Carradine - Kill Bill, V2 (GG) I... don't... think... so...
